How Margarita Tuesday Works at Farmer’s Table

Every Tuesday, Farmer’s Table La Mesa offers $8 margaritas from open to close. The deal runs all day — not just during a two-hour happy hour window. It’s the same margarita on the menu every other night, made with real lime juice and quality tequila. No premade mixes. No shortcuts.

Starting at 3:30 PM on Tuesdays, you can also add 2 tacos for $10. That means a margarita and tacos for $18 before tip. For La Mesa, that’s hard to beat.

What to Order With Your $8 Margarita

Farmer’s Table builds its dinner menu around farm-to-fork sourcing with both American and Italian dishes coming out of the kitchen. The La Mesa location also has a Stefano Ferrara pizza oven imported from Naples, so the pizza program is legit.

Some of the strongest pairings for Margarita Tuesday include:

  • The pappardelle with braised beef cheek ragu or the pistachio casarecce with tiger shrimp and sun-dried tomatoes — rich pastas that match well with a cold, citrus-forward margarita
  • Any of the wood-fired pizzas, especially the Farmer’s with ham, artichoke hearts, mushrooms, and olives
  • The Farmer’s Burger with fontina cheese, grilled jalapeño, and secret sauce if you want something more casual

Between the taco deal and the full dinner menu, you can keep it light or go all in.

Other Weekly Specials at Farmer’s Table La Mesa

Margarita Tuesday isn’t the only recurring deal. Farmer’s Table La Mesa runs specials throughout the week that are worth knowing about.

Monday is happy hour all afternoon on the bar, lounge, and lower deck patio from 3:30 PM until close. Wednesday is date night with a rotating menu at $69 per couple.
